I have all the Samsung and AT&T crap turned off and I'm running between 750mb and 1.2g. I haven't gone over 1.3g since I got the phone on Saturday.

I was torn between the N3 and the G2 for a while so I spent a few lunch hours in the store comparing them. With nothing turned off of either display phone the G2 was using more RAM. Not sure why but it was staying around 1g even after I closed every app using the RAM manager. The N3 seemed to use less RAM than the G2. The G2 is a sharp phone and would, without a doubt, be in my pocket right now if it wasn't for the N3. The screen is awesome, processor is obviously fast and I even like the buttons on the back. I don't like the shiny plastic back but I was going to buy a white one and put a gray Incipio feather case on it. Anyway, I got a blk N3 instead, primarily because of the 3g of RAM. If the G2 had 3 gigs i would have bought it!! .....and saved 100 bucks:)

So how about an opinion from someone who uses and owns both a GN2 and GN3? :)

What I like about the GN2 - it comes down to Size, Screen, and pen functionality for me.

Size- being that it fits for me not too big not too small (ya, it even fits in my pockets- I must have really big pockets- or I don't really wear skin tight clothes?).
Screen- very bright very clear... my old eyes can actually read the letters even on bad looking web pages... I like that.
Pen- this for me is the primary reason to have a Note verses say a Galaxy S4 (I know some may argue that point and lean away from the pen and more towards the screen size- I can see that).

The GN2 is very good choice for getting started with deciding is this a good fit for your needs... With the price of GN2 dropping like a rock, and if this is a concern you need to keep in consideration... then start with a GN2.


What I like about the GN3 - everything in the list above :) -and-

The better speed of the new hardware (not that I can really really tell that much). But the GN3 is on the latest OS and there are many, what I consider, improvements with the UI. Most of these I like... some I will need to get use to...

The Camera... the Camera.... oh, the Camera! Aside from the debate on weather more pixels is better (it's really not, btw). The Camera software in the GN3 is just better. Now, keep in mind, I'm not one of those that bought this device for the Camera.... please, I have a DSLR for that. But I can say that in a pinch when I want a good at-hand camera, the GN3 is just plain better.

The S-Pen stylus - same basic size etc, but you can now put the thing back in the phone in more than one direction. Seems a like small thing.. yeah, but it's not if you are a heavy S-Pen user.

And the S-Pen software on the GN3 - I think it's just better. The features are better thought out and seem more useful to me. But again, this is based on being a S-Pen heavy user.

The next point about the GN3, Jelly Bean 4.3. Now I gather that at some point the GN2 will maybe get up to 4.3? With the GN3 you are there. Now 4.1.2 (the GN2) OS, nothing wrong here and it certainly is very good, but 4.3 feels smoother and faster- I bet it more due to the better hardware on GN3, but I really can't say, I would need a GN2 on 4.3 to understand that.

And finally, the GN3 does have a brighter screen and for outdoor use... you bet this is better! I can see the GN2 screen mostly, but the GN3 screen... yeap it's better...


Anyway, I hope all of that gives a little light on the topic...
